If you need anything relating to my classes, Bethany Track, or Bethany Football please do not hesitate to contact me ([email protected]). 2010-2011 is my 3rd year to be teaching and coaching at Bethany High School. I am a Bethany graduate (2003) and am extremely grateful to be back in a great school district with great parent, student, and administrative support.
After graduating from Bethany in 2003 I went on and attended Southern Nazarene University, where I majored in Science Education and played four years of college football for the Crimson Storm. I graduated from SNU in 2007 and began teaching and coaching at Bethany the next year. In my four years as a football coach at Bethany we have had two semi-final appearances (2007,2010) and have made the playoffs for four consecutive years. In football I serve as the special teams coordinator as well as the offensive line coach. I also enjoy being the Head Boys Track coach at Bethany. In my four years coaching track we won one regional track championship (2008) and went on to a 5th place finish at the 3A state track meet in the same year.
A little bit more on the personal side, I am very grateful to be married to my wife April. We were married in the summer of 2007 after we both graduated from college. April graduated from Southwestern Christian University in Bethany, OK, where she majored in psychology and human services, while playing four years of basketball for the Lady Eagles. April is now teaching and coaching in the Mid-Del School District in the Oklahoma City Metro Area. In addition to both loving our profession as educators and coaches, April and I have a great love for traveling. We have the lifetime goal to travel to all 50 states as well as go to many of the major theme parks in the United States. We are avid lovers of roller coasters and theme parks. As a physics teacher, I enjoy riding and analyzing something that can teach so much physics to students.
